Definition

A medical procedure where a narrowed or blocked blood vessel, usually an artery, is widened using a small balloon; it's commonly used to treat heart problems.

Usage & Nuances

Formal, medical term; used mainly by healthcare professionals. Common collocations: 'undergo angioplasty', 'balloon angioplasty', 'coronary angioplasty'. Not the same as bypass surgery—angioplasty is less invasive.
